# Restocker settings — Pebblecart vending planner
# Release notes: the planner recomputes routes nightly at 01:30 and
# writes pick lists to the depot schema. Do not change batch size
# without re-running the capacity check; undersized batches stall the
# Harwick depot queue. Cache TTL stays at 900s per the v4.2 decision.
# The planner reads inventory state using the connection string below.

database URL for bahop-yagep: mssql://sildor_svc:35ha7jz@db-fb6d.nelvrodyn.example:5432/casath

ParcelPing delivers parcel-tracking events to customer endpoints from three environments: dev, staging, and production. Dev uses a mock carrier feed and retries aggressively, so expect noisy logs. Staging mirrors production topology but signs payloads with a test key, making it safe for customer integration trials. Production has strict delivery-rate limits and a dead-letter queue monitored by on-call. New team members should work only in dev until granted staging access. Each environment boots with the values shown below.

settings of fahag-haduf:
[ulaox]
port = 8443
region = south-2
host = ulaox.lumiccorp.internal
timeout_ms = 500
retries = 8

Subject: Telemetry compression cut-over — recap

Hi! Quick summary for your review: last night we switched Pulsewire telemetry to compressed payloads end to end. Compression happens client-side before encryption, so nothing plaintext crosses the wire. Rollback path stayed live for two hours, unused. Ingest CPU dropped about 30%. For completeness, the collector now runs with these configuration values.

config for kahag-tafop:
WENWYN_PIN=7412
WENWYN_TENANT=fenion
WENWYN_METRICS_HOST=metrics.wenwyn.zemvarnet.local
WENWYN_SEAL=seal_cafee3b9
WENWYN_STANDBY_TEAM=praox

## Onboarding: Flaky Integration Tests — Ledgerbay Payments

Known issue for weekly sync. The settlement suite in Ledgerbay intermittently fails on the sandbox gateway. Root cause: tests share a mutable merchant fixture; retries mask it. Don't re-run blindly — tag failures with the flake label so Priya's dashboard tracks them. Local repro requires the sandbox env file with the gateway host, merchant slug, and timeout set. The final entry is the sandbox gateway credential, which goes on the line that follows.

vault entry, fadup-tagag: RELAY_SECRET8=2fd92179